ok posters, these are the Basic/Routine shots i practice on a regular basis. not only do i practice making the shot, but also trying to focus on speed and have the cue ball end up at a certain point.

Shot 1:
low off the rail and back towards the middle. hit either at 6:00 or 7:30 on the cue ball
Shot 2:
also low off the rail, again with draw, trying to bring the cue ball back towards a target,
Shot 3:
Straight in, focusing on follow, stun, and draw and speeds.
Shot 4:
routine cut shot, again focusing on speed, and possibly using some english on this shot.
Shot 5:
another routine cut shot, into the corner pockets. again, focus on speed and possibly use some english here.
Shot 6:
Side pocket shot, with the cue ball where it is now, or also around Point A and Point B.
